Its gonna be tough to find something like that. With fish, they need to be overnight/next day air so they will live. Next day air/overnight is expensive no matter which way you cut it.
 
Even if you don't see what you want at a local place ask. A lot of them can special order and since they have contracts shipping is usually just added into what they already buy - plus if the fish comes in and something is wrong they will usually fix it or order another

Try aquabid. Most fish shipments are going to cost 12-15 for priority shipping though, that's just the cost involved with materials and postal fees.

If you can find a place in your own state (assuming you don't live in TX, lol) you can get cheap shipping, and priority should arrive overnight. Mine has every time. I only pay $8 and change for shipping, and I get my fish overnight! For me, it's the only way to go. Some of these places are charging $35 and up for shipping, and I won't do that. You might not be able to find something rare in your own state though, so that could be a bummer. I would also worry too much if fish are in the mail for 2-3 days.
